Popular Cleaning Methods Used for Upholstery Cleaning in Redbridge
Different upholstery fabrics require different treatment methods. Knowing which technique to use is essential for achieving the best results. Here are some of the most common approaches used in upholstery cleaning in Redbridge:
Hot Water Extraction
This method uses heated water and a professional cleaning solution to loosen dirt before extracting it from the fabric. It is effective for many durable upholstery materials and is often chosen for deep cleaning. It can remove dust, allergens, and stains while refreshing the furniture fibres.
Dry Upholstery Cleaning
For delicate fabrics that cannot tolerate much moisture, dry cleaning methods may be more suitable. Special compounds or low-moisture cleaning agents are applied to break down dirt safely. This option is often chosen when the fabric label recommends minimal wet treatment.
Foam Cleaning
Foam cleaning provides a balanced approach, using controlled moisture to treat the surface and deeper layers of fabric. It can be useful for furniture that needs careful cleaning without over-wetting.
Spot and Stain Treatment
Some marks need special attention, especially when caused by food, drinks, makeup, pets, or ink. Targeted stain removal is often part of upholstery cleaning in Redbridge, allowing problem areas to be treated more effectively before the main cleaning process begins.
Choosing the correct method matters for results and safety. A good upholstery cleaning service will always consider the age, construction, and fabric type before starting. That attention to detail helps prevent shrinkage, colour loss, and unnecessary damage.

Why Fabric Type Matters
Different fabrics behave differently during cleaning. This is one of the main reasons professional assessment is so important. A material that responds well to water-based cleaning might be damaged by excessive moisture, while another fabric may require a stronger extraction process to lift grime effectively.
Common upholstery materials include cotton, polyester, linen blends, microfiber, velvet, and more specialised textiles. Some are highly durable, while others are more sensitive to heat or agitation. Experienced upholstery cleaning in Redbridge takes these differences into account to avoid problems such as shrinkage, patchiness, or texture changes.
Careful fabric testing is often a crucial first step. It helps determine whether the cleaner can proceed safely and what level of moisture or cleaning agent should be used. This is especially important for valuable furniture, inherited pieces, or custom-made items that need a cautious approach.

How to Keep Upholstery Cleaner for Longer
Professional upholstery cleaning in Redbridge can make a dramatic difference, but good upkeep helps preserve the results. Simple habits can reduce dirt buildup and keep furniture looking better between cleans.
Useful maintenance tips:
- Vacuum upholstery regularly using a soft brush attachment
- Blot spills immediately instead of rubbing them in
- Rotate cushions to encourage even wear
- Avoid eating on upholstered furniture where possible
- Keep pets groomed to reduce fur and dirt transfer
- Use fabric protectors if appropriate for the material
